Clases como contenedores de lógica Introducción En la programación orientada a objetos (POO), las clases son fundamentales para organizar y estructurar el código de manera modular y reusable. Especialmente en el contexto de la inteligencia …
Reproducibilidad Introducción La reproducibilidad es una característica crucial en cualquier proyecto de inteligencia artificial (IA) y ciencia de datos. Permite a otros investigadores, desarrolladores o incluso a nosotros mismos, replicar …
Guardar resultados de experimentos Introducción La serialización es una herramienta fundamental para guardar y restaurar datos en aplicaciones de inteligencia artificial (IA). Es particularmente útil cuando trabajamos con modelos complejos,…
pickle (riesgos y usos) Introducción La serialización, o marcar y desmarcar datos, es un proceso fundamental en la inteligencia artificial. Permite almacenar y recuperar objetos complejos de manera eficiente para su uso posterior. En Python…
Normalización básica Introducción La normalización es un paso crucial en la limpieza y preparación de datos para el análisis y el aprendizaje automático. El proceso consiste en transformar los datos a una escala o formato común, lo cual es …
Conversión de tipos: Limpieza de datos en Python puro Introducción En la limpieza de datos, una etapa crucial es convertir los tipos de datos de manera efectiva y precisa. La conversión de tipos permite asegurar que los datos estén en el fo…
Datos faltantes: Limpieza de datos en Python puro Introducción En la inteligencia artificial y la ciencia de datos, los datos son fundamentales. Sin embargo, no siempre contamos con datos completos para nuestro análisis o modelos. Los valor…
Lectura y escritura eficiente Introducción En el camino hacia la inteligencia artificial (IA), los datos son el combustible. Para manejar grandes volúmenes de datos, es fundamental entender cómo leer y escribir archivos de manera eficiente …